Definition of Best Management Software for Small Business
Best management software for small business refers to a suite of digital tools designed to help small enterprises streamline their operations, improve efficiency, and enhance productivity. These software solutions can cover various aspects of business management, including project management, customer relationship management (CRM), financial management, and human resources.
Key Features
- Project Management: Tools that help in planning, executing, and monitoring projects.
- Time Tracking: Features that allow businesses to track time spent on tasks and projects.
- Financial Management: Software that assists in budgeting, invoicing, and expense tracking.
- Customer Relationship Management: Tools to manage interactions with current and potential customers.
- Collaboration Tools: Features that facilitate communication and collaboration among team members.

Challenges of Best Management Software for Small Business
While best management software offers numerous benefits, small businesses often face several challenges, risks, and misconceptions when implementing these solutions. Understanding these issues can help businesses make informed decisions.
Common Problems
| Challenge | Description |
|---|---|
| High Initial Costs | Some management software can be expensive upfront, which may deter small businesses from investing. |
| Complexity | Many software solutions come with a steep learning curve, making it difficult for employees to adapt quickly. |
| Integration Issues | Integrating new software with existing systems can be challenging and may require additional resources. |
| Data Security Concerns | Storing sensitive business data in the cloud raises concerns about data breaches and loss of control. |
| Over-Reliance on Technology | Businesses may become overly dependent on software, neglecting the importance of human oversight and decision-making. |
| Vendor Lock-In | Once a business commits to a specific software solution, switching to another vendor can be difficult and costly. |
Misconceptions
Several misconceptions can lead small businesses to make poor choices regarding management software:
- One Size Fits All: Many believe that a single software solution will meet all their needs, but each business has unique requirements.
- Immediate ROI: Some expect instant returns on their investment, overlooking that benefits often take time to materialize.
- All Features Are Necessary: Businesses may think they need every feature available, leading to unnecessary costs and complexity.
- Cloud Solutions Are Insecure: While security concerns exist, many cloud-based solutions offer robust security measures that can exceed on-premise systems.
Best Practices for Implementing Management Software
To maximize the benefits of management software, small businesses should follow best practices during implementation and use. These strategies can help ensure a smoother transition and better outcomes.
Practical Advice
| Best Practice | Description |
|---|---|
| Define Clear Objectives | Establish specific goals for what you want to achieve with the software, such as improving efficiency or enhancing customer service. |
| Involve Employees Early | Engage team members in the selection and implementation process to ensure buy-in and gather valuable input. |
| Start Small | Begin with a pilot program or a limited rollout to test the software’s effectiveness before full implementation. |
| Provide Training | Invest in training sessions to help employees understand how to use the software effectively and maximize its features. |
| Monitor Performance | Regularly assess the software’s performance against your objectives to identify areas for improvement or adjustment. |
| Seek Feedback | Encourage employees to provide feedback on the software’s usability and effectiveness, and make adjustments as necessary. |
Proven Approaches
Implementing management software successfully often requires proven approaches that have worked for other small businesses:
- Choose the Right Vendor: Research vendors thoroughly, looking for those with a strong track record and positive customer reviews.
- Utilize Customer Support: Take advantage of the vendor’s customer support services for troubleshooting and guidance during implementation.
- Integrate Gradually: If integrating with existing systems, do so gradually to minimize disruptions and allow for adjustments.
- Stay Updated: Keep the software updated to benefit from new features, security patches, and improvements.
- Document Processes: Create documentation for processes and workflows to help employees understand how to use the software effectively.
Tools & Methods Supporting Best Management Software for Small Business
To effectively implement and utilize management software, small businesses can leverage various tools, methods, and frameworks. These resources can enhance the software’s capabilities and improve overall business operations.
Key Methods and Frameworks
| Method/Framework | Description |
|---|---|
| Agile Methodology | A project management approach that promotes iterative development, allowing teams to adapt quickly to changes and feedback. |
| Lean Management | A framework focused on minimizing waste while maximizing productivity, which can be integrated into management software for efficiency. |
| OKR (Objectives and Key Results) | A goal-setting framework that helps businesses define objectives and track progress, often supported by management software. |
| Kanban | A visual workflow management method that helps teams visualize tasks and optimize workflow, commonly integrated into project management tools. |
| CRM Systems | Customer Relationship Management tools that help businesses manage customer interactions and data, often integrated with other management software. |
Tools for Implementation
- Collaboration Tools: Platforms like Slack or Microsoft Teams facilitate communication and collaboration among team members.
- Time Tracking Software: Tools such as Toggl or Harvest help monitor time spent on tasks, aiding in project management.
- Document Management Systems: Solutions like Google Workspace or Dropbox allow for efficient file sharing and document collaboration.
- Analytics Tools: Tools like Google Analytics or Tableau provide insights into business performance and customer behavior.
- Integration Platforms: Services like Zapier or Integromat help connect different software applications, streamlining workflows.
